Preseason No. 8 Mississippi Rebels (ole Miss) at Memphis Tigers is a big game for the Rebels as expectations are high after upsetting No. 1 Florida last year. Former coach Ed Orgeron brought a lot of talent into Mississippi, but it took Houston Nutt to turn that talent into victories. Ole Miss ended the 2008 campaign on a six game winning streak and that does not even count their win over Florida.
There are some big losses on both lines, but everybody in the SEC will be keeping a close eye on the Rebels as their expectations go through the roof. Sorry Memphis! Another earlier Monday match up has Big East foes Cincinnati Bearcats at Rutgers Scarlett Knights in New Jersey. Some may say that Cincinnati took advantage of a weak Big East and waltzed into a BCS game. However, the Bearcats pulled off some tough games, like at West Virginia and at Louisville. If any team in the Big East can win against the Mountaineers and the Cardinals on the road, they deserve a Big East title. Coach Brian Kelly is just heading into his third year at the helm and the good times should continue to roll. This should be a good game!
